ISO 16878:2016 Iron ores – Determination of metallic iron content – Iron(III) chloride titrimetric method

CDN $115.00

Description

ISO 16878:2016 specifies a titrimetric method for the determination of the metallic iron content of reduced iron ores.

This method is applicable to a concentration range of 57,5 % mass fraction to 90,5 % mass fraction of the metallic iron.

NOTE The term “metallic iron” means those forms of iron not bonded to oxygen or not present as pyrite.
